WHO I AM
Email me
Connect
Tweet me
Where is Dave?
Intel : Root caused a blocking memory aliasing issue by creating a C model memory subsystem simulation using multiple memory configurations, reducing debugging time by 136%. Primary engineer, successfully participating in launching PCI-Express. Exercised PCI Host Interface blocks on a FPGA by writing Window drivers and test applications in C, identifying three missing interrupts increasing the throughput of the block by 35%.
PAST & PRESENT
Dell : Developed embedded Linux C based applications for remote update and RAID management coordinated with a team based in India. Designed a working prototype detecting memory leaks, reducing debugging time by 300%.



Advanced Micro Devices : Group redesigned a Graphic Processing Unit for performance and reduced power. Validated EEC functionality for an HPC GPU implementation.
Call me
Austin, Texas
Senior technical lead for firmware, software, and hardware projects driving solutions for multiple industries ranging from video imaging to server platforms; accustomed to working with dispersed geographies. Participated in all phases of development including simulation, emulation, and power-on. Well known for creating maintainable solutions in response to unresolved low-level memory failures. Broad experience in writing Windows and Linux drivers for essential tools supporting new technologies and driving FPGA implementations. Experienced in updating GPU RTL to support smaller form factors for several systems on a chip (SOC) designs.
Text me